Critical Diesel Truck Issues Requiring Immediate Action
Despite regular maintenance schedules, diesel trucks might encounter complications demanding quick expert intervention. A critical issue centers on the fuel system—where filter contamination, faulty injectors, or fuel impurities can result in decreased performance, rough idle, or total shutdown. Quick diagnosis and repair is crucial to stop further complications and expensive delays. Another significant issue demanding swift response is engine overheating. Inadequate coolant levels, thermostat failures, or failing cooling systems may lead to dangerous heat levels. Failing to address high temperatures may result in component distortion or complete system breakdown. Addressing these issues promptly ensures your truck operational and reduces major expenses. Keep watching for problem signals to ensure your diesel truck's reliability.

In-Shop vs. Mobile Diesel Repair Options
When your diesel-powered vehicle or fleet encounters unexpected breakdowns, selecting from on-site and in-shop repair services is a crucial choice impacting downtime and operational efficiency. Mobile diesel service delivers the technician right where you need them, limiting towing needs and decreasing time off the road. This solution is well-suited for basic maintenance, quick engine diagnostics, and immediate troubleshooting—helping you maintain fuel efficiency. However, complex issues like complete engine rebuilds or sophisticated testing could necessitate specialized equipment only available in-shop.
Professional diesel repair facilities offer a controlled environment with advanced diagnostic tools, parts inventory, and heavy-duty lifts. Should your equipment demand detailed examination or complex maintenance, moving it to a repair center provides precision and meticulousness. Weigh the issue's severity and service priorities before deciding.

Preventive Maintenance Strategies to Avoid Emergency Breakdowns
Setting up a systematic preventive maintenance program considerably minimizes the possibility of unexpected diesel engine malfunctions. Start by arranging regular inspections of your engine's fluid and filtration components, as these elements play a significant role in proper fuel efficiency. Monitor fuel lines for wear and tear to eliminate sudden performance issues. Regular tire upkeep is crucial; monitor tire pressure and tread depth periodically to guarantee safe handling and prevent blowouts. Maintain your tires according to manufacturer recommendations to maximize their lifespan and maintain even wear. Don't overlook battery terminals—inspect and adjust connections to prevent electrical malfunctions. Resolve minor issues right away, as unattended concerns can escalate into costly emergency breakdowns. Ongoing, meticulous care keeps your vehicle performing consistently on the road.
